Position Summary The Senior Service Advocate serves as the Single Point of Contact for handling member service inquiries, issues and process requests received via telephone. Acts with fast knowledge using integrated service tools. Engages, consults and educates members based upon the member's unique needs, preferences and understanding of the Integrated Service Model (ISM) suite of services Required Qualifications • Ability to build a trusting relationships by taking accountability to fully understand the member’s needs. • Ability to resolve complex issues with sensitivity and discretion. • Uses communication skills to build relationships with both internal and external members/constituents. • Ability to multitask and handle multiple functions and/or multiple products while maintaining and/or exceeding performance standards. • Demonstrates professionalism and presents a positive image when interacting with members and constituents. • Demonstrates strong member focus and utilizes all available resources to ensure prompt member satisfaction. • Demonstrates functional expertise and leadership ability. • Customer Service experiences in a transaction-based environment such as a call center or retail location preferred, demonstrating ability to be empathetic and compassionate. Preferred Qualifications Strong communication skills Understanding of medical terminology Problem solving skills Computer literate, Microsoft Word and Excel experience a plus Education High School Diploma or G.E.D. Some college preferred Anticipated Weekly Hours 40 Time Type Full time Pay Range The typical pay range for this role is: $18.50 - $35.29 This pay range represents the base hourly rate or base annual full-time salary for all positions in the job grade within which this position falls. The actual base salary offer will depend on a variety of factors including experience, education, geography and other relevant factors. Our people fuel our future.
